Managing industrial-strength forms
XForms is attracting a growing following for use in small data-entry forms, dynamically-generated by content management systems and workflow engines.
But what about large forms, such as those for buying mortgages and insurance products, filling in tax returns, applying for a passport, and so on? Can XForms help make it easier to build and maintain these kinds of applications? And if it can, how should we go about it?
Our speaker, Neal Champion, has first-hand experience of the issues surrounding the use of forms in the UK Life Assurance industry, and will be talking about the business benefits of using XForms, and the technology used to realise these benefits. His presentation will include demonstrations of real forms used for real applications out in the real world!
